Computer processor having a pipelined architecture which utilize

Boots – shoes – and leggings

Patent

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

G06F 700

Patent

active

056572638

ABSTRACT:
A computer processor that performs operations in a logarithmic number system (LNS) domain includes an input log converter (20), a feedback log converter (303), a first data pipeline (304), a second data pipeline (306), a plurality of processing elements (26a-f) coupled to respective stages of the data pipelines, an inverse-log converter (28), and a programmable accumulator (232) which produces output signals. An instruction, selected from a set of instructions, is decoded by a control unit (235) to configure the computer processor to perform operations on one or more data streams. Mathematical operations that can be performed by the processor include matrix multiplication, matrix-inversion, fast Fourier transforms (FFT), auto-correlation, cross-correlation, discrete cosine transforms (DCT), polynomial equations, and difference equations in general, such as those used to approximate infinite impulse response (IIR) and finite impulse response (FIR) filters. The computer processor can be used as a co-processor (340) in a general purpose computer system.

REFERENCES:
patent: 4626825 (1986-12-01), Burleson et al.
patent: 4720809 (1988-01-01), Taylor
A 10-ns Hybrid Number System Data Execution Unit for Digital Signal Processing Systems by Fang-shi Lai, IEEE Journal of Solid-State Circuits, vol. 26, No. 4, Apr. 1991, pp. 590-599.
A Hybrid Number System Processor with Geometric and Complex Arithmetic Capabilities by Fang-shi Lai, and Ching-Farn Eric Wu, IEEE Transactions on Computers, vol. 40, No. 8, Aug. 1991, pp. 952-960.
"The Efficient Implementation and Analysis of a Hybrid Number System Processor" by Fang-shi Lai, IEEE Transactions on Circuits and Systems-II: Analog and Digital Signal Processing, vol. 40, No. 6, Jun. 1993, pp. 382-392.
Algorithm Design for a 30 bit Integrated Logarithmic Processor by David M. Lewis and Lawrence K. Yu, Department of Electrical Engineering, University of Toronto, Proceeding 9th Symposium on Computer Arithmetic, 1989, IEEE Comp. Soc. Pres, pp. 192-199.
An Architecture for Addition and Subtraction of Long Word Length Numbers in the Logarithmic Number System by David M. Lewis, Member, IEEE, IEEE Transactions on Computers, vol. 39, No. 11, Nov. 1990, pp. 1325-1336.
A 30-b Integrated Logarithmic Number System Processor by Lawrence K. Yu, Member, IEEE, and David M. Lewis, Member, IEEE, IEEE Journal of Solid-State Circuits, vol. 26, No. 10, Oct. 1991, pp. 1433-1440.
An Accurate LNS Arithmetic Unit Using Interleaved Memory Function Interpolator by Davd M. Lewis, Department of Electrical Engineering, University of Toronto, Proceeding 11th Symposium on Computer Arithmetic, 1993, IEEE Comp. Soc. Press, pp. 2-9.
Interleaved Memory Function Interpolators with Application on an Accurate LNS Arithmetic Unit by David M. Lewis, Member, IEEE, IEEE Transactions on Computers, vol. 43, No. 8, Aug. 1994, pp. 974-982.
Table-Lookup Algorithms for Elementary Functions and Their Error Analysis by Ping Tak Peter Tang, Matematics and Computers Schience Division, Argonne National Laboratory, 9700 S. Cass Ave., Argonne, IL 60439-4801, Proceeding 10th Symposium on Computer Arithmetic, Jun. 1991, pp. 232-236.
Applying Features of IEEE 754 to Sign/Logarithm Arithmetic by Mark G. Arnold, Member, IEEE, Thomas A. Bailey, Member, IEEE, John R. Cowles, and Mark D. Winkel, IEEE Transactions on Computers, vol. 41, No. 8, Aug. 1992, pp. 1040-1050.
D8 13 Improved Accuracy for Logarithmic Addition in DSP Applications by Mark G. Arnold, John Cowles, and Thomas Bailey, Computer Science Department, University of Wyoning, Laramie, WY, ICASSP 88: Int. Conf. on Acoustics, Speech and Signal Processing, vol. 3 pp. 1714-1717.
Redundant Logarithms Number Systems by M.G. Arnold, T.A. Bailey, J.R. Cowles, J.J. Cupal, University of Wyoming, Laramie, WY, Proceeding of 9th Symposium on Computer Arithmetic, pp. 144-151, IEEE Comp. Soc. Press.
Comments on "An Architecture for Addtion and Subtraction of Long Word Length Numbers in the Logarithmic Number System".sup.1 by M. Arnold, T. Bailey and J. Cowles, IEEE Transactions on Computers, vol. 41, No. 6, Jun. 1992, pp. 786-788.
Redundant Logarithmic Arithmetic, Mark G. Arnold, Member IEEE, Thomas A. Bailey, Member IEEE, John R. Cowles, and Jerry J. Cupal, Members IEEE,IEEE Transactions on Computers, vol. 39, No. 8, Aug. 1990, pp. 1077-1086.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Computer processor having a pipelined architecture which utilize does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Computer processor having a pipelined architecture which utilize,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Computer processor having a pipelined architecture which utilize will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-165569

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.